Lions Collection is a Roaring Success

Lions Collection-Shoppers at The Grove Shopping Centre at Baulkham Hills have got used to seeing Lions outside the Woolworths Supermarket every other Saturday.

Members of Crestwood Lions are there on the fourth Saturday of the month and members of the Baulkham Hills Lions Club are there every second Saturday collecting cans and non-perishable items for the Foodbank.

Between August 2020 to May 2021 shoppers have donated over $14,500-worth of items.

President of Crestwood Lions John Ebbott said pasta, rice and tins of beans and spaghetti were the staples.

“People also donate a lot of toiletries,” he said.

According to John the project was initially started in August 2019 but was halted for a period by COVID-19 restrictions.

“Since August 2019, the clubs have collected a total of 5,800kg of items worth $36,250” he said.

The items are delivered to the Foodbank warehouse which acts as a pantry to the charity sector.
